I have successfully installed the Raven Nuke 2.30.02 and moved my old php nuke users databse and forums database over to RNuke and everything was working fine.
right until the moment i enabled ShortLinks.
Now the shortlinks are working like a breeze but i can not post any new story or message from Admin panel .
siteurl/admin.php?op=adminStory
siteurl/admin.php?op=messages

the text fields are simple white boxes where i cant type anything.
Wondering what went wrong. Hope its nothing too serious as i am planning to migrate from phpnuke to raven nuke once all the module datas are transferred.
Thank you for reading ..
www.mcivicownersclub.com/trial

update: I disabled the fcked editor from rnconfig.php file and now the blank white boxes are not there no more , i can finally put the text in text field but the microsoft word like editing feature provided by the fcked editor has gone too .. but at least i can make new stories and messages though.
wonder if its something serious..

This usually happens when there are files missing, or they have been uploaded via the FTP client in the wrong format.

I would suggest re-uploading the FCKEditor files, as I think this is where the problem lies. In binary format.
